  • Dreamweaver CS6 failed to open

    Dreamweaver is running on Windows 7, it was fine yesterday but today it failed to open. It is listed in the files on drive C, but no icon in Programs: Adobe Do I have to reinstall?

    When DW starts acting weird, the first thing to try is Deleting Corrupted Cache in DW
    http://forums.adobe.com/thread/494811
    If that doesn't help, try Restore Preferences
    http://helpx.adobe.com/dreamweaver/kb/restore-preferences-dreamweaver-cs4-cs5.html
    If all else fails, use the CS Cleaner Tools below followed by a software re-install.
    http://helpx.adobe.com/creative-suite/kb/cs5-cleaner-tool-installation-problems.html

  • Cs6 Flash Failed to open document

    Help using mac 10.7.4  created document with cs6 flash.  Wanted to continue working on it but couldn't re-open. Got message  "failed to open document". Can this document be saved?

    Pay special attention to this portion (if you can't find a Mac equiv of WinRAR you can rename it to .zip as well if you have a .zip repair utility (StuffIt?)), FLAs are just compressed files:
    Recovering the damaged  or corrupt files
    Change the extension of .fla to .rar.
    Open it using the WinRAR application.
    Winrar throws a warning stating that you attempted to open damaged archive, you can safely Ignore the warning.
    Go to Tools->Repair Archive. This ensures that the archive and hence, the FLA is repaired.
    Change the extension to .fla.
    If you can't find a repair utility you can PM me a link to download the FLA and I can try to recover it for you via WinRAR.

  • Word doc attachments to Outlook emails fail to open

    Word attachments to emails received in Outlook fail to open (no response when click on "open"). Problem occurs once Acrobat 9 loaded
    If saved still cannot open from the saved file. Problem removed by unistalling Acrobat.
    Windows Vista Enterprise
    Outlook 2003

    Should have just right clicked on the file and selected the open-with option to chose WORD. Apparently you did something to open a DOC file in Acrobat sometime and the association was messed up.

  • How can I open multiple files as Photoshop Raw files at the same time for Photoshop CS6 extended on a PC?

    I am trying to open 20-25 files at the same time as Photoshop Raw [*.RAW] files.
    The only way I can open multiple files is if i leave the file type as All Formats. When I change it to  Photoshop Raw [*.RAW], the files a deselected.

    Use bridge. Select all the files then press ctrl-r or cmd-r to load the selected files into camera raw.
    If you try this in Photoshop use File>Open As then for file type choose camera raw. (I have not tested open as for opening multiple files)
